This SRU is to bring one of several fixes to Ubuntu kernel. "Some cameras post inaccurate frame where next frame data overlap it. this results in screen flicker, and it need to be prevented." [Fix] "So this patch marks the buffer error to discard the frame where buffer overflow." [Test] I don't have such bad device so I can't test it. By reading through the code, this patch seems to be correct. [Regression Potential] Low. This patch has been in the kernel tree for more than two years and it doesn't bring any regression. So it should be fairly safe.
